Rakuten TV is a leading streaming platform, available in 42 countries of Europe, which offers premium Hollywood and local content across various types of access: Transactional Video-on-demand (i.e., buy or rent movies), AVOD (advertising-based on-demand content), or FAST (linear free TV channels with ads). It is available across multiple devices, such as CTV, mobile, web, and Telcos set-top boxes.
About us
* Backend stack is based on: Rails, 100% cloud, containers, k8s, SQL, Redis, ElasticSearch, Varnish, and several popular background jobs solutions.
* We are obsessed with quality: we have automated code review for test coverage, maintainability, and more. With a coverage of more than 95% (rspec), and do extensive code review. Also, we have a dedicated QA team that implements functional testing.
* We follow continuous integration and deploy to production several times every day.
* We are divided into small teams that follow SCRUM with one product manager and one QA engineer.
* We use application monitoring solutions for profiling our apps, error tracking solutions to gather all the production errors, and metrics collection to monitor our systems.
What we expect from you
* Experience with Salesforce Development Tools (Apex, Lightning Web Components, Flows) and Visual Studio Code.
* Maintain the Salesforce environment for Release Updates from Salesforce.
* Maintain the platform, ensuring scheduled jobs, reports, and automatic processes run smoothly.
* Knowledge and experience with Salesforce database languages SOQL and SOSL.
* Maintain and improve our current Salesforce integration.
* Knowledge and experience implementing and using REST APIs.
* Write clean, well-documented code, following best practices.
* Good communication skills and the ability to work with people at all levels, internally and externally.
* A team player who works well in a collaborative environment.
Nice to have
* Experience with Ruby and/or Ruby on Rails.
* Knowledge and experience with relational databases, database design, SQL, and ActiveRecord.
* Ability to participate in technical design discussions.
* Knowledge and experience with NoSQL databases.
* Knowledge and experience with message queuing services.
* Experience with real production environments that require 99.99% uptime.
Some good reasons to apply:
* Opportunity to work for a leading company and a global technology conglomerate.
* Flexible working hours and hybrid model. Friday afternoon off!
* Promotion possibilities in a fast growth environment.
* Interesting training resources and free language classes.
* Great work atmosphere, team activities, and offsites.
* Wellbeing and sustainable offices, 2 blocks away from Barcelona beach. Brand new and modern offices.
* Wellbeing and mental health platforms.
* Culturally diverse and inclusive, with people from approx. 24 different nationalities.
Rakuten Shugi principles:
Rakuten Group has an unswerving commitment to building an egalitarian society by empowering individuals and companies to be successful in business and in life. We expect “Rakutenians” to model these 5 “Shugi” Principles of Success:
* Always improve, always advance. With enough determination and effort, you can achieve anything.
* Be passionately professional. Be determined to be the best.
* Hypothesize - Practice - Validate - Shikumika. Success in business depends on making and executing concrete specific action plans.
* Maximize Customer Satisfaction. The greatest satisfaction in a service industry is to see our customers smile.
* Speed!! Speed!! Speed!! Always be conscious of time. Take charge, set clear goals, and engage yourself and your team.
Our D&I mission:
Rakuten’s corporate mission is to “contribute to society by creating value through innovation and entrepreneurship.” We foster a culture that provides equal opportunities to those who share this founding philosophy and take on the challenge to transform society, regardless of gender, age, sexual orientation, race, religion, culture, nationality, disability, or any other status. Diversity is one of Rakuten's core strategies and a driving force for innovation. To continue to provide innovative services, we strive to respect the uniqueness and values of every one of our Rakutenians, located all around the world, and to create environments where they are able to demonstrate their full potential.
When a candidate applies for a position in a Rakuten Group Company, candidates consent to the use and sharing of their information in accordance with the terms of the Rakuten Recruiting Privacy Policy. Please read the privacy policy carefully before submitting your application.
#J-18808-Ljbffr